Control multiple PCs effortlessly with a single mouse and keyboard, drag-and-drop files between machines, and customize your screens with Bing images, all without extra gear.

I've used Mouse without Borders for several years now. There are the occasional bugs that others have mentioned, but overall, it has saved me from weird situations when no USB port would work to attach keyboards or mice. I enjoy the simplicity of installing it on all of my computers and having any mouse/keyboard be able to travel to any other computer. The limit of 4 computers is my only complaint.

Originally I was looking for the fastest and easiest way to transfer small amounts of data (like clipboard data or a small text file) between computers. Anything was on the table from mapping drives on the network, email, skype (or any specialty software), thumb drive in a handy spot (like in the keyboard). ... and came across Synergy. It sounded totally cool. Plus I have a number of computers around me and saw an immediate benefit to using one keyboard and one mouse to run a whole room. But..... Synergy said they couldn't actually move data between systems yet - it was coming in the next version? Lame. The most popular one here seemed to be Barrier, so i downloaded the executables and installed them on 2 windows systems to try out. It seemed simple and straightforward set one up as a server the other a client. Did't end up so simple for me though. Normally if it would take me all day to figure out - i'd stick with it and troubleshoot. But i'm getting too old for this stuff. And there are so many options. I cut my losses and moved on to Mouse Without Borders. It took longer to download than to install. Seriously in 5 minutes I had all my systems using one mouse, one keyboard, and its so simple to just drag a file from one desktop to another. So for being simple, fast, all I need and more, and the first one I was able to install in a reasonable time. 5 STARS ALL THE WAY!!!!!!!!!!!
